Output 71e040d736eeff7713da36a3406a246b5bc869520c28e58290e299c008430019:18

value
43046721
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 2c6857a5d70d9492847a48dbdf8970524280f5da59ad8bf10f0d38cce6ca18cf
address
bc1p93590fwhpk2f9pr6frdalzts2fpgpaw6txkchug0p5uveek2rr8sftuwu3
transaction
71e040d736eeff7713da36a3406a246b5bc869520c28e58290e299c008430019
spent
true